In this tutorial, Jamie from Gemini explains how to apply a wiping stain to wood surfaces. Wiping stains are traditional but effective options for coloring wood. The term "wiping stains" relates to the method of spreading and removing the stain. For application, a rag can be used, though it's slower and messier. A brush is a neater alternative, while spray equipment offers the quickest and least wasteful method. When using a spray, start on the backside of the piece, applying an even wet coat over the main body, then flip it over to repeat the process, beginning with the edges.
